Abstract:
Provided herein is a process for preparing triaryl organoborates proceeding from alkyl or cycloalkyl boronates in the presence of an n-valent cation 1/n Kn+ to obtain organoborates of the formula 1/n Kn+R34B−—R1 (IV), where one equivalent of organoboronic ester of the formula B—R1(OR2)(OR3) (I) is initially charged together with 1/n equivalents of salt Kn+ nX− (II) and 3 equivalents of metal M in a solvent or a solvent mixture, 3 equivalents of a haloaromatic R4—Y (III) are added, and optionally a second organic solvent water is added and the compound 1/n Kn+ R24B−—R1 (IV) is separated off with the organic phase, and to the use of these substances as co-initiator in photopolymer formulations.
